PERFORMANCE FEATURES
~PROG
UP (Program
UP)
Connectirng a footswitch (such as the
Karg
PS-1)
to the
rear
panel
PROGRAM
UP jack
enables convenient
in-
crementing
of the
program
number.
Every
time you
press
the•
footswitch
, the program
number advances
one step. If
BANK
HOLD
is
on,
then
it advances within
the
bank.
(that is, the left digit
does not change but the
right
digit goes in a
loop
from
1
up to 8 and
then
starts
over from
1
, etc.)
~VELOCITY SENS
Velocity Sense
is
used
to change
volume and
timbre
ac-
cording
to
the
speed
of
playing a note on
~he
keyboard.
board.
To
change the volume according
to
the strength of
playing
a
note on
the
keyboard, the
value of
parame-
ter
57
must
be
set
to
any other
than
0
(see
VCA
EG
on
pag,e 24.)
To
change
the
timbre,
the
value of parameter 47
must
be set 10
any
other
than
0
(see VCF
EG
on page
22.)

Parameter 34 (POLARITY) determines how the
tim•
bre changes. When the value of parameter 34
is set
10
1
(
/
·,
),
a brighter
sound is
produced
by
playing a
note
s1ronger.
When !he v,tlue is set
to
2 (
I,-
J
),
a
darker sound is
produced
by
playing
a note
stronger.
